javaweb
qxhly
但行善事,莫问前程
展开
-
HTML
###:网站信息显示页面1.HTML:(Hyper Text Markup Language:超文本标记语言) 超文本:功能比普通文本更加强大 标记语言:使用一组标签对内容进行描述的一门语言(它不是编程语言)2.语法和规范HTML文件都是以.html或者.htm结尾的。建议使用.html结尾。HTML文件分为头部分()和体部分()HTML标签原创 2017-11-10 15:46:25 · 235 阅读 · 0 评论 -
监听器Listener
1.什么是监听器? 监听器就是监听某个对象的的状态变化的组件 监听器的相关概念: 事件源:被监听的对象 —– 三个域对象 request session servletContext 监听器:监听事件源对象 事件源对象的状态的变化都会触发监听器 —- 6+2 注册监听器:将监听器与事件源进行绑定 响应行为:监听器监听到事件源的状态变化时 所涉及的功能代码 —- 程序员编写代码2.转载 2018-01-12 10:58:13 · 212 阅读 · 0 评论 -
Cookie&Session
1.会话技术 从打开一个浏览器访问某个站点,到关闭这个浏览器的整个过程,成为一次会话。会 话技术就是记录这次会话中客户端的状态与数据的。 会话技术分为Cookie和Session: Cookie:数据存储在客户端本地,减少服务器端的存储的压力,安全性不好,客户端 可以清除cookie Session:将数据存储到服务器端,安全性相对好,增加服务器的压力二、Cookie技术 Coo转载 2017-12-28 16:36:40 · 125 阅读 · 0 评论 -
过滤器Filter
1.filter的简介 filter是对客户端访问资源的过滤,符合条件放行,不符合条件不放行,并且可以对目 标资源访问前后进行逻辑处理2.快速入门 步骤: 1)编写一个过滤器的类实现Filter接口 2)实现接口中尚未实现的方法(着重实现doFilter方法) 3)在web.xml中进行配置(主要是配置要对哪些资源进行过滤)3.Filter的API详解 (1)filter生命周期及其转载 2018-01-12 19:27:48 · 202 阅读 · 0 评论 -
jsp页面显示out.write()输出int 类型问题
今天用jsp显示页面时,发现输出int类型时,页面显示乱码,如:out.write(int x); 从网上看到别人的解决方法是转化为字符串类型 即out.write(x+”“);原创 2017-12-28 18:35:46 · 1989 阅读 · 0 评论 -
EL&JSTL
一、EL技术 1.EL 表达式概述 EL(Express Lanuage)表达式可以嵌入在jsp页面内部,减少jsp脚本的编写,EL 出现的目的是要替代jsp页面中脚本(java代码)的编写。2.EL从域中取出数据(EL最重要的作用) jsp脚本:<%=request.getAttribute(name)%> EL表达式替代上面的脚本:${requestScope.name}EL最主要原创 2017-12-30 10:27:19 · 215 阅读 · 0 评论 -
编码中的setCharacterEncoding
pageEncoding=”UTF-8”的作用是设置JSP编译成Servlet时使用的编码。contentType=”text/html;charset=UTF-8”的作用是指定对服务器响应进行重新编码的编码。request.setCharacterEncoding(“UTF-8”)的作用是设置对客户端的请求进行重新编码的编码。response.setCharacterEncoding(“UT转载 2018-01-06 19:53:01 · 5127 阅读 · 0 评论 -
dbUtils 中的各种 Handler 什么 意思
ArrayHandler:把结果集中的第一行数据转成对象数组。ArrayListHandler:把结果集中的每一行数据都转成一个对象数组,再存放到List中。BeanHandler:将结果集中的第一行数据封装到一个对应的JavaBean实例中。BeanListHandler:将结果集中的每一行数据都封装到一个对应的 JavaBean实例中,存放到List里。ColumnListHandler:将结转载 2018-01-09 18:45:19 · 458 阅读 · 0 评论 -
Ajax
一、Ajax概述 1.什么是同步,什么是异步 同步现象:客户端发送请求到服务器端,当服务器返回响应之前,客户端都处于等待 卡死状态 异步现象:客户端发送请求到服务器端,无论服务器是否返回响应,客户端都可以随 意做其他事情,不会被卡死2.Ajax的运行原理 页面发起请求,会将请求发送给浏览器内核中的Ajax引擎,Ajax引擎会提交请求到 服务器端,在这段时间里,客户端可以任意进行转载 2018-01-09 21:49:37 · 148 阅读 · 0 评论 -
JSP技术
定义: JSP全名为Java Server Pages,中文名叫java服务器页面,其根本是一个简化的Servlet设计。jsp脚本和注释:jsp脚本: 1)<%java代码%> —– 内部的java代码翻译到service方法的内部,不能嵌套方法 2)<%=java变量或表达式> —– 会被翻译成service方法内部out.print() <%!java代码%> —- 会被翻译成ser转载 2017-12-27 15:44:37 · 327 阅读 · 0 评论 -
http协议&Tomcat
http协议:1.什么是Http协议 HTTP,超文本传输协议(HyperText Transfer Protocol)是互联网上应用最为广泛的 一种网络协议。所有的WWW文件都必须遵守这个标准。设计HTTP最初的目的是为 了提供一种发布和接收HTML页面的方法2.Http协议的组成 Http协议由Http请求和Http响应组成,当在浏览器中输入网址访问某个网站时, 你的浏览器会将你的转载 2017-12-17 19:06:57 · 275 阅读 · 0 评论 -
HTML-2
网站友情链接显示页面1.列表标签有序列表: 有序列表 CSDN 百度 京东 无序列表: 无序列表 CSDN 百度 京东 2.超链接标签href:指定跳转的位置target:指定跳转页面显示的位置原创 2017-11-11 17:12:13 · 256 阅读 · 0 评论 -
HTML-3
表单标签:action属性:请求路径,确定表单提交到服务器的地址method属性:请求方式,常用的取值:GET、POST GET:默认值 提交的数据追加在请求路径上,追加是使用?连接,之后每一对数据使用&连接 因为请求路径长度有限,所以get请求的数据有限原创 2017-11-12 20:35:53 · 126 阅读 · 0 评论 -
javascript
JavaScript的组成:核心(ECMAScript)文档对象模型(DOM)浏览器对象模型(BOM)ECMAScript:语法,语句BOM:浏览器对象DOM:Document Object Model操作文档中的元素和内容 alert() :向页面中弹出一个提示框innerHTML :向页面的某个元素中写一段内容,将原有的东西覆盖原创 2017-11-19 15:59:06 · 201 阅读 · 0 评论 -
DIV&CSS
元素选择器 div{ font-size: 30px; color: green; } 元素选择器/// 元素选择器/// id选择器 #div3{ font-size: 30px; color: gray; } id选择器/ id选择器// id选择器/// i原创 2017-11-15 14:16:50 · 189 阅读 · 0 评论 -
js二维数组
二维数组的声明:var twoArray = new Array();twoArray[0] = new Array();// 数组index=0之中又new一个数组twoArray[1] = new Array();// 数组index=1之中又new一个数组或者 var arr = new array(); //先声明一维 for(var i=0;i<5;i原创 2017-11-29 18:53:26 · 711 阅读 · 0 评论 -
JQuery学习
JQuery是js 的一个轻量级框架,对js进行封装Jquery它是一个库(框架),要想使用它,必须先引入!jquery-1.8.3.js:一般用于学习阶段。jquery-1.8.3.min.js:用于项目使用阶段JQ的应用:所有的jquery代码写在页面加载函数$(function(){Jquery代码});JQ对象只能操作JQ里面的属性和转载 2017-12-01 17:31:56 · 181 阅读 · 0 评论 -
javascript-2
onmouseover() 鼠标移入事件,鼠标从外部移入到当前元素触发onmouseout() 鼠标移出事件,鼠标从当前元素移出时触发onload() 页面加载成功触发this关键字:在函数内部表示:当前操作的元素this.setAttribute(name,value)给当前元素设置属性数组:Array 创建语法:new Array();原创 2017-11-23 20:05:39 · 156 阅读 · 0 评论 -
HttpServletResponse
response代表响应,所以我们可以通过该对象分别设置Http响应的响应行,响应头和响应体通过response设置响应行 设置响应行的状态码 setStatus(int sc)通过response设置响应头 addHeader(String name, String value) addIntHeader(String name, int value) addDateHeader转载 2017-12-21 21:24:28 · 174 阅读 · 0 评论 -
HttpServletRequest
我们在创建Servlet时会覆盖service()方法,或doGet()/doPost(),这些方法都有两个参数,一个为代表请求的request和代表响应response。 service方法中的request的类型是ServletRequest,而doGet/doPost方法的request的类型是HttpServletRequest,HttpServletRequest是ServletRequ转载 2017-12-23 17:22:24 · 138 阅读 · 0 评论 -
poi--Excel
利用POI接口可以通过JAVA操作Microsoft office 套件工具的读写功能poi需要的maven依赖:<dependency> <groupId>org.apache.poi</groupId> <artifactId>poi-ooxml</artifactId> <version...原创 2018-04-16 17:47:11 · 180 阅读 · 0 评论